Coinmerce is a Netherlands-based cryptocurrency platform offering a user-friendly interface, over 375 cryptocurrencies, staking options, and competitive fees starting at 0.25%, but lacks advanced trading tools and fee transparency, making it ideal for beginners but less suited for professionals.

This exchange is no longer active

LiteBit is a Netherlands-based cryptocurrency broker service founded in 2013. With LiteBit, cryptocurrencies can be purchased directly with euros and paid for with various payment methods such as credit card, iDeal, Bancontact, Sofort, EPS, Giropay, SEPA and MyBank.
